Trees: Guardians for the Landscape
Standing tall as sentinels across the terrain, trees are more than just beautiful features. They serve as crucial parts of our ecosystem, giving a wealth of benefits that nourish life on Earth.
- Trees sequester harmful emissions from the atmosphere, reducing the effects of climate change.
- Their massive root systems anchor the soil, hindering erosion and landslides.
- Trees provide shelter for a vast range of animals, playing a role in biodiversity.
With their leaves, trees create areas of refuge, making our planet more habitable. They are truly the guardians of the landscape, deserving our protection.
Shrubs: Architectural Elegance in Miniature
In the realm of outdoor décor, shrubs emerge as captivating pieces that bring remarkable architectural elegance to small scales. Their varied of forms, coupled with their vibrant shades, transform basic gardens into artistic expressions.
From the structured hedges of boxwood to the cascading vines of honeysuckle, shrubs present a wealth of appealing possibilities. They accentuate architectural features, establish privacy screens, and add layers to the overall design.
- Moreover, shrubs serve important habitats for a selection of wildlife. Their flowers attract pollinators, while their leaves provide cover for birds and small mammals.
